uran21
Panzer Corps Map Designer
Panzer Corps Map Designer
Posts: 2318
Joined: Thu Dec 02, 2010 8:34 pm

Re: Allied: Crete

Post by uran21 »

Thanks to all for the feedback so far. It is planned to make an entry point for year 1941 at this scenario. Without optimal core force and accumulated unit bonuses it could play somehow differently. I would like this scenario to challenge the player more on an interesting rather than difficult way. Various hot spots and lot of casualties without destroyed units seems to do this pretty well. Aircraft carrier for Axis serves as supply base for their air forces. Didn't want lonely airfield hex in corner of the map for it.

Victory conditions were adjusted so you do not need to hit end turn until finish.

EDIT: OK i replayed the scenario replacing the SPAA with another 9 inch gun and deploying slightly more armor on the east in expectation of the incoming armor assault. I as well overstrengthed all my units to 15 this time to see the difference. Well i was in for a few surprises:

First as expected having all units at 15 strength is making the game a LOT easier. This time i did not lose any core unit and my strength point losses was almost negligible compared to last time. I admit tho knowing from where the enemy air transports will be coming helped a bit as well here but still the difference was quite noticeable. Second: the German attacks seems to not be scripted static. Instead of attacking with 3 tanks and a Stug near Maleme like last last time, this time the AI attacked with 2 infantry units near Kastelli and with around 3 to 4 on the other side of the island near Heraklion. I was quite positively surprised by this.

I managed a triumph easily this time. Could have won around turn 15 but i delayed deliberately killing of the last enemy unit until i managed to evacuate as may of the auxiliary ships as i could. One never knows when they come in handy. :P
